Silver (pure)
What is it?
Silver comes in all shapes and sizes. Often, silver solutions or silver particles so small they penetrate the surface of the skin (nano silver), are used to reduce costs. nuud, instead uses micro silver; much larger silver particles (which cannot penetrate the skin) and, our silver is nota solution; the silver in nuud is 99,9% pure.
What are its effects?
Silver has a natural antibacterial effect. Therefore, it inhibits bacteria in a natural way.
Why is it in nuud?
To inhibit the bacteria responsible for the smell of perspiration, so that the smell of perspiration is prevented.

Castor oil
What is it?
This ingredient comes from the Ricinus communis. Also known as the castor oil plant. Castor oil has been used by humans for a very long time. Castor seeds, from which castor oil comes, have been found in Egyptian tombs dating back to 4000 BC, and the use of castor oil has been described by Greek travellers, including Herodotos. In India the oil has been used since at least 2000 BC, and in China too it has been used for centuries, mainly for medicinal reasons.

Zinc oxide
What is it?
Zinc oxide is obtained by heating zinc, leaving a pure white powder.
What are its effects?
Zinc oxide ensures that the skin is properly cleaned. In addition, it protects your skin. Which is why it is often used, in for example baby ointments.

Almond oil
What is it?
Oil of the almond tree (Prunus dulcis, formerly known as Prunus amygdalus) is related to the rose family and it is a small deciduous tree with as its fruit, the almond.
What are its effects?
This oil is rich in unsaturated fatty acids, such as oleic acid and linoleic acid, which makes the oil extra gentle for your skin. In addition, it does not dissolve in water and makes it easier to apply products onto the skin.

Mineral clay
What is it?
Stearalkonium bentonite is combination of stearalkonium hectorite and bentonite clay. Stearalkonium hectorite is a mineral that was discovered close to the American town of Hector. Bentonite clay is formed when volcanic ash comes into contact with water. Various different substances can be found in clay. In the case that this particular mineral is found in the clay, we therefore call it by its main substance; stearalkonium bentonite.
What are its effects?
This clay makes it easier to apply the product onto the skin, and improves its viscosity (= syrup-like).

Carnauba wax
What is it?
Copernicia cerifera cera is carnauba wax. This is a yellow-brown wax from the leaves of the carnauba palm.
What are its effects?
It gives extra firmness and is not soluble in water.
